Analog to Digital Converters (ADC) Analog Devices, Inc. LTC2312HTS8-12 Overview
The Analog to Digital Converters (ADC) Analog Devices, Inc. LTC2312HTS8-12 is a state-of-the-art 12-bit Successive Approximation Register (SAR) ADC, designed to deliver high-speed, high-precision data conversion in a compact TSOT-23-8 package. Engineered by Analog Devices, a leader in high-performance analog technology, this ADC offers an optimal solution for a wide range of applications where space and power efficiency are critical. The LTC2312HTS8-12 excels in scenarios requiring low power consumption and minimal data latency, making it an ideal choice for portable and remote sensing devices.
